Australia’s Environment Protection Bill Clears Lower House, Tough Road Ahead in Senate
The Albanese government’s Environment Protection Bill has cleared the House of Representatives, setting the stage for a tough Senate battle over reforms that will replace Australia’s two-decade-old EPBC Act. With Labor holding a vast majority in the lower house, the bill passed on 88 votes to 45, with the Coalition, Greens and crossbenchers all voting against it. Major environmental law reform passes the lower house
The major overhaul of environment protection laws has passed the lower house in one of the busiest days ever in the house of representatives. The package of seven bills still faces a major uphill battle in the Senate as the second last sitting week of the year draws to a close
